The V blender features a unique shape, resembling the letter "V," which is instrumental in ensuring an effective blending process. This design allows powders to flow freely within the blending chamber, promoting a thorough mixing action that minimizes the risk of clumping or uneven distribution.
Despite their advantages, users may encounter several challenges while using V blenders. Recognizing these issues is crucial for maintaining optimal performance and ensuring the best mixing results.
One common problem is the perception that blending times can be shorter with a V blender. However, operators may find that insufficient mixing can lead to product inconsistencies. The key is to adhere to the manufacturer's recommended blending times and monitor the process closely to achieve the desired uniformity.
Improper loading of materials into the blender can adversely affect the mixing process. Users should ensure that powders are added gradually and evenly across both chambers of the V. This practice helps optimize flow dynamics and results in a more effective blend.
Another challenge users face is maintaining the equipment to ensure hygiene and operational efficiency. It's essential to set up a regular cleaning schedule to prevent cross-contamination and material buildup. Many modern V blenders come with detachable parts, facilitating easier cleaning and maintenance procedures.

To maximize the performance of a V blender, operators should consider several best practices:
Before beginning production runs, it is advisable to calibrate the equipment and conduct test blends. This practice aids in fine-tuning the mixing time and ensures that the output meets quality specifications.
Maintaining the correct ratio of materials is essential. Mixing ratios that are too skewed can lead to inadequate blending, resulting in uneven product quality. Understanding the properties of each component being mixed will help in achieving the optimal blend.
Regular maintenance checks are vital to ensure the longevity of the equipment. Operators should keep an eye on wear and tear, replace worn-out parts promptly, and follow the manufacturer's guidelines for upkeep to avoid unexpected downtimes.
